Bunkum is a small (36 bed) family run backpacker hostel offering extremely spacious and comfortable accommodation for travellers and backpackers in a 150 year old Victorian townhouse in the vibrant West End of Glasgow.
The hostel facilities include a Common Room with TV, a large well appointed selfcatering kitchen with cookers and microwave oven (tea and coffee is provided), a laundry room, public telephone, a small library including travel guides and local history books and (free) showers and (free) security lockers. There is also a limited number of free car parking spaces adjacent to the hostel. Unlike many hostels Bunkum has no night time curfew and no day time lockout.
